Kiss FM's drive presenter Lynda Nyangweso Osiro has made a very revealing confession about her life. It is raw and real.

It is not often a celebrity opens up and speaks candidly about her insecurities. Lynda Nyangweso did. Her bravery inspired many young girls who also look up to her.

The radio star who co-hosts with Jeff Mote wrote,

"So I hate pictures. I'm self conscious and I look clumsy 24/7. I don't have a beach body but it's my body. ALL BODIES ARE GOOD BODIES. I read somewhere that selfies can help build your self esteem. So here goes."

She then posted a series of selfies showing off her natural hair and flawless skin.

Lynda then continued,

"One day I may graduate to full body selfies and ruin your day/timeline with ootd manenos.but first,#letmetakeaselfie. This is not to say I'm a bag of insecurity(most days) but like many,I beat myself down.I criticize me more than I should.And if we're being honest,after suffering from postpartum depression and anxiety,some days I feel like a failure,but some days,like today, I'm feeling myself.and hell,I'm gonna celebrate that. So,I'm not out here trying to start a movement,but I just need one more person reading this to join me and make 2017,or at least February 27, a year of self love. So there, I'm done with my long winded excuse for my narcissism. Now for a few too many hashtags #feelingmyself #myafricanhair #postpartum #almostootd."

Her candid post touched so many young girls who feel the same way.
